WDFW puts our monthly wolf reports. Last month biologists investigated a wolf mortality on a collared wolf.
Final determination? It was killed by a cougar
"Dominion pack
WDFW Biologists collared an adult female wolf in this territory. WDFW Biologists also investigated a wolf mortality in this territory. A juvenile wolf that was collared as a suspected member of the Smackout Pack in September of 2023 had left that territory and had been traveling with another adult collared wolf in the Dominion pack territory during the late fall and early winter. Collar data suggests that these animals were still traveling together when the pup was killed on January 10th or 11th. Sign at the scene and the disposition of the carcass indicated that this wolf was likely killed by a cougar"
"Pup"? This wolf was nearly 8 to 9 months old and adult size. 60 - 80lbs I'm sure
